Common Reasons You Might Get Locked Out of Your Car

Most lockouts start with a routine moment: keys set down “for a second” and the door shuts behind you. Auto-lock features make it easier than ever to lock the cabin while your hands are full. Proximity fobs can also misbehave when the battery is weak or the signal gets blocked by bags or pockets.

Trunk lockouts are another top reason people call. Keys may be inside a backpack, purse, or jacket that gets tossed in the trunk during errands. Some vehicles also lock quickly when the trunk closes, especially if a door was opened and shut right before the trunk was used.

Sometimes it isn’t a lockout at all, but it feels like one. A dead battery may stop power locks from responding, or a fob can fail and make you think the car is “rejecting” you. What to Do Immediately After a Car Lockout

Check every access point first, including rear doors and hatch access, because it’s common for only one door to be locked. If keys are visible inside, stay calm and take a quick look at where they are located. If you’re near traffic, move to a safer position and keep your phone accessible.

Avoid forcing the door with improvised tools. Bending the frame or damaging weather seals can lead to wind noise, leaks, or misaligned doors later. If you want to understand what safe entry is supposed to look like, What Is Lock Picking? explains the basics without getting overly technical.

If you believe the keys are lost, tell dispatch early so we can plan correctly. Lost keys may require cutting and programming a new key rather than a simple unlock, especially for chip-key vehicles. For a quick primer, What Is Transponder Key? explains why programming is sometimes required.

What To Do If The Key Is Locked In The Trunk?

Trunk lockouts often happen during errands when keys are set down inside a bag that gets placed in the trunk. Check for a cabin trunk release and whether rear seats fold down to create access. If there is trunk access from within the vehicle, unlocking a door may let us use the trunk release safely.

If there is no access to the trunk from within the vehicle, a key made service might be required. Some vehicles have trunk-only entry or sealed cabin barriers that prevent reaching the release from inside. How Long Does It Take to Unlock Your Car in Lewisville?

Many standard lockouts can be resolved quickly once we arrive. Timing depends on the vehicle type, security level, and the condition of the door seals and lock components. High-security and luxury vehicles may take longer because the safe entry path is more limited.

Parking conditions also affect timing. Tight garages, crowded lots, heavy rain, and roadside safety requirements may add a bit of time because careful positioning matters. We provide updates so you know what to expect while we work.
